Abstract

Peace of Cake is a symbolic culinary project called “Cake O’Peace” associated with Guy Pignolet from La Réunion. It evokes the Apollo-Soyouz docking system as a metaphor for peace. Guy Pignolet, a Senior Space Educator involved with the Réunion Island Space Initiative, and Julien Leveneur promote this initiative as a call for peace through a symbolic cake. Events related to this include a Space Renaissance Webinar on December 1, 2025, featuring Guy Pignolet and Julien Leveneur, and the upcoming publication of a related book on December 20, 2025. This project ties together space themes and peace advocacy using a culinary metaphor linked to Réunion Island and its community.
Together with the French Champion of Pastry Julien Leveneur, we are launching the Peace of Cake project of home pastry cooking of cakes in the shape of the APAS docking system for the world promotion of the Apollo-Soyuz industry cooperation spirit that will help the development of SRI visions. We shall ask people worldwide to make cakes in their kitchens and tell their families, neighbours, and their local economic community. We shall ask them to send their recipe and two pictures of their cakes. We shall make a limited selection of the most interesting contributions, and edit an internet book that will also mention all the contributors worldwide.

A short bio

Guy Pignolet is a senior space educator and researcher originally from the French/European island of La Réunion. He is an alumnus of the prestigious École Polytechnique and holds a PhD-AbD in behavioral sciences and organization from Cornell University. His career path has been diverse, ranging from working with petroleum companies in the Middle East, Nigeria, and Indonesia to serving 22 years at the French National Centre for Space Studies (CNES), focusing on interplanetary future plans and space education. After returning to La Réunion, Pignolet became involved in local regional development and education, including wireless energy transmission research at the University of La Réunion. He was formerly president of the Education Committee of the International Astronautical Federation and has actively promoted space-related activities and education in his home region and beyond. He is also known as the creator of the flag of La Réunion and continues to engage in scientific, educational, and intercultural projects that extend La Réunion’s influence to a planetary and interplanetary scale.
